American Married to China Citizen

My Chinese wife and stepdaughter are living in Beijing. My current visa is type F and is now being extended as it would have expired at the end of August. I also read that I cannot work if I get a residence permit as a family member. I am trying to avoid returning to the states just to renew my F. I do work as a consultant to a US/China JV. Can I just go to HK and get a renewed 1 year F? How long does it take?

Hi, if you work as a consultant here, you should better apply for a work Z directly. So just start your application with the work permit/Employment license and official work invitation letter. You are not allowed to work on F, so to get a new F can not be an option actually.
